Inspecting Tire Tread Depth: Tips to Measure for Safe Driving and Good Performance
To inspect tire tread, perform the penny test. Place a penny in the tread groove with Lincoln’s head facing you. If you can see all of Lincoln’s head, the tread depth is less than 2/32 inch.
